Originally Posted by joemoc
Jeff,

Are you running the same alignment with the street tires or did you remove some camber? Just wondering how the car handled and the tires were wearing if you wanted to switch between the slicks and the street tires. Thanks.
We run the same alignment for slicks and the two street tires I listed and the tires wear just fine. I ran the RE71s down till no tread was left. Did they drop off in grip? Sure, but I enjoyed the cost savings, and they were still fine for DE and drive improvement laps. The 295 street tires are shorter so you will have a lower rake in the rear but if you are already going to street tires, that change is minor compared to the tire type change. The tires below ran the same alignment as the CS shipped with for slicks.
